Expression of Costimulatory Molecules CD80 and CD86 in T Cells from Patients with Systemic Lupus Erythematosus

系統性紅班性狼瘡患者共同刺激因子CD80和CD86在T細胞之表現

摘要


背景 本篇研究在探討系統性紅斑性狼瘡患者及正常人其共同刺激分子CD80和CD86 在T細胞之表現。 方法 使用流式細胞儀(Flow cytometry)和單株抗體(monoclonal antibodies) , 去測量狼瘡患者及正常人週邊血T細胞未經及經由PHA刺激後CD80和CD86之表現。 結果 系統性紅斑性狼瘡患者其週邊血CD4+和CD8+T細胞之CD 80和CD86表現較正常人來得高。然而,只有CD4+CD80+、CD4+CD86+和CD8+CD86+三組有統計學上意 義。經由PHA刺激後, CD4+CD80+、CD4+CD86+和CD8+CD86+三組在系統性紅斑性 狼瘡患者其上升百分比在統計學上均較正常人來得低。T細胞之CD80和CD86表現和 系統性紅斑性狼瘡疾病活動度指標,如活動性指數(SLEDAI)、C3、C4及雙股核糖核 酸(dsDNA) ,皆無相關性。 結論 本篇研究顯示系統性紅斑性狼瘡患者體內之週邊單核球可表現出CD 4+ CD80+、 CD4+CD86和CD8+CD86+ .但和系統性紅斑性狼瘡疾病活動度並不相關。而在PHA 刺激後,狼瘡患者之CD4+CD80+、CD4+CD86+和CD8+CD86+明顯較正常人為低,這可能因狼瘡病人其週邊單核球有內生性缺陷,導致其活化過程改變。(中台灣醫誌2002;7:7-13)

Objective. The aim of this study was to assess the effects of costimulatory molecules CD80 and CD86 expression in T cell subsets of peripheral blood mononuclear cells (PBMCs) obtained from both patients with systemic lupus erythematosus (SLE) and healthy Subjects. Methods. CD80 and CD86 expressions in PBMCs were quantified by flow cytometry and monoclonal antibodies. Results. Expressions of CD SO and CDs6 were higher in both CD4+ and CDS+ T cell subsets from SLE patients when compared with those from healthy subjects, although the differences were significant only in the CD4+ CD80+, CD4+ CD86+, and CD8+ CD86+ groups. After stimulation with PH A, the percentages of CD80 and CD86 in T-cell subsets were significantly lower in SLE patients compared with the contra! subjects for CD4+ CDSO+, CD4+ CDS6+ and CDS+ CDs6+. There were no significant correlations between T cell subset expressions of CO80 and CO86 and disease activity parameters which included Systemic Lupus Erythematosus Disease Activity Index (SLED AI), C3, C4 and anti-dsDNA. Conclusions. The results suggest that CD4+ CD80CD4+ CDs6+, and CD8+ CDS6+ are expressed in PBMCs of patients with SLE in vi va, but are not associated with the disease activity of SLE. PBMCs in patients with SLE may have an intrinsic defect that alters their activator process which might explain some of the T-cell immunoregulatory abnormalities observed in these patients. (Mid Taiwan J Med 2002;7:7-13)
